Kits Eyecare Remains Focused on Expansion

Kits Eyecare Ltd. operates as a Canadian direct-to-consumer eyewear and contact lens company known for combining digital retail technology with prescription vision-care services. The company has steadily expanded its reach through online platforms designed to simplify eyewear shopping for Canadian consumers.

Share Dilution Draws Market Attention

One of the most closely discussed aspects of the earnings update involved shareholder dilution. The company expanded its share base during the previous year, meaning profits became distributed across a larger number of outstanding shares.

This development influenced earnings per share performance and shaped overall market interpretation of the company’s financial results. While net income remains an important measurement, earnings per share often provide a clearer picture of how company growth translates to shareholder value over time.

For growth-focused companies operating in competitive digital retail environments, capital expansion can sometimes support broader operational goals, including platform enhancement, customer growth initiatives, and market penetration strategies. As a result, market participants frequently evaluate dilution within the context of long-term scalability rather than viewing it solely through a short-term lens.

Unusual Items Also Influenced Results

Another important factor impacting the company’s reported earnings involved unusual items recorded during the reporting period. These items reduced overall profit performance and contributed to the softer headline numbers.

Unusual expenses are commonly treated as non-recurring factors within financial analysis. Because such items are often temporary in nature, market participants frequently separate them from broader operational trends when evaluating company performance.

This distinction becomes particularly relevant for businesses operating in evolving industries where one-time operational adjustments, restructuring efforts, or strategic investments can temporarily affect reported earnings.

For Kits Eyecare, the presence of unusual items may suggest that the latest earnings figures do not fully represent the company’s longer-term operational direction.
